LAWSON HUT PROGRESS REPORT - AUG/SEPT 2006

 

Hut News

 

Hut improvements continue though the pace is still limited by the lack of volunteers.

We have much good news to report:

 

  1. Wakefield has given us a grant towards building repairs.
  2. Wakefield Projects team has done a major clearance of vegetation and rubbish
    making the creation of a rear garden possible. 



    The Garden to be!

  3. A generous local donor has offered significant funding towards the rear garden. 

Disabled/Ladies' toilet. 

 

  1. New door in place
  2. Oak panels to 3 walls complete.

     

Next will be a new toilet suite and the disabled fittings then panels to final wall, new ceiling and lighting, new floor covering painting and varnish. Could take up to Christmas without further volunteers.

 

Rear Wall

 

Engineer's survey indicates work required to stabilise hut against high wind. New girders obtained, yet to be concreted in place and attachment woodwork fitted. Should be complete before the end of October thanks to volunteers.

 

Installation of new supports for the building (Sept)

 

Concrete Pouring  

 

Rear Garden

 

Much clearance work completed. Now need to clear weed roots level surface add more topsoil and seed. Then we can think about flowers. Who will offer to help?

 

New Store

 

We need a new and larger store for the toddlers toys and much else. Work cannot start yet due to volunteer shortage. Some money is available.
